    Earlier this month, fans were treated to a heavyweight war when WBC world champion Deontay Wilder (40-0, 39 KOs) knocked out Cuban puncher Luis Ortiz (28-1, 24 KOs) in the tenth round. After four cautious rounds at Brooklyn's Barclays Center, the fight broke out when Wilder dropped Ortiz in the fifth round. Ortiz would recover and then badly hurt Wilder in the seventh round. He nearly had the unbeaten champion ready to go when the bell rang to end the seventh.
